#b284ea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b284ea is composed of 69.8% red, 51.8%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.9% cyan, 43.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 267.1 degrees, a saturation of 70.8% and a lightness of 71.8%. #b284ea color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6509d5.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

#b284ea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b284ea has RGB values of R:178, G:132, B:234 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 11699434.
